Dr. Jay Dutton, MD is a head & neck surgery otolaryngologist in Downers Grove, IL and has over 30 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from University of Iowa Carver College of Medicine in 1994. He is affiliated with Advocate Good Samaritan Hospital.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.

I was not impressed with this practice at all. They scheduled a follow-up appointment for 11:30 today (allergy tests and CT scan) after my initial consultation. I received more than 10 separate phone calls and multiple emails confirming my appointment at 11:30 today. Well...I was just getting ready to leave my house for my 11:30 appointment and the phone rang. It was their office wondering why I was late for my 10:30 appointment! Apparently, since they were doing two different tests, they set it up as two separate appointments (one at 10:30 and one at 11:30)! Every email and phone call I received was for 11:30. To me it's one practice and one appointment. Whoever is responsible for setting processes and procedures for this practice needs to get their act together. It doesn't matter that the doctors are good. If you can’t manage your practice, why should I trust you to manage a segment of my health?
